Disappointment For The Irish At The Oscars

Saoirse Ronan has missed out on the best actress award at the Oscars overnight.

It went to Frances McDormand for Three Billboards Outside Ebbing Missouri.

The Shape of Water has won the Oscar for best picture while it's director Guillermo del Toro won best director.

Gary Oldman's role as Winston Churchill in Darkest Hour got him the best actor.

Best supporting actor went to Alison Janney for I, Tonya.

The Breadwinner made by Cartoon Saloon was the Irish hopeful for best animation, but it lost out to Coco.

Best picture The Shape Of Water
Performance by an actress in a leading role Frances McDormand - Three Billboard Outside Ebbing, Missouri
Performance by an actor in a leading role Gary Oldman - Darkest Hour
Performance by an actress in a supporting role Allison Janney - I, Tonya
Performance by an actor in a supporting role Sam Rockwell - Three Billboards Outside Ebbing, Missouri
Director Guillermo del Toro - The Shape Of Water
Original screenplay Jordan Peele - Get Out
Adapted screenplay James Ivory - Call Me By Your Name
Cinematography Roger Deakins - Blade Runner 2049
Original score Alexandre Desplat - The Shape Of Water
Original song Kristen Anderson-Lopez and Robert Lopez - Remember Me from Coco
Animated feature Lee Unkrich and Darla K Anderson - Coco
Animated short Glen Keane and Kobe Bryant - Dear Basketball
Live action short Rachel Shenton and Chris Overton - The Silent Child
Documentary feature Bryan Fogel and Dan Cogan - Icarus
Documentary short Frank Stiefel - Heaven Is A Traffic Jam On The 405
Foreign language film A Fantastic Woman - Chile
Production design Paul D Austerberry, Jeffrey A Melvin, Shane Vieau - The Shape Of Water
Visual effects John Nelson, Gerd Nefzer, Paul Lambert and Richard R Hoover - Blade Runner 2049
Film editing Lee Smith - Dunkirk
Make-up and hairstyling Kazuhiro Tsuji, David Malinowski and Lucy Sibbick - Darkest Hour
Costume design Mark Bridges - Phantom Thread
Sound editing Richard King and Alex Gibson - Dunkirk
Sound mixing Mark Weingarten, Gregg Landaker, Gary A Rizzo - Dunkirk
